Frequently asked questions

What is the name of Arab's airport?
Huntsville Intl. Airport (HSV) is the only airport serving Arab.
How far is Huntsville Intl. Airport (HSV) from central Arab?
HSV is 48 kilometres from downtown Arab, so expect a bit of a journey into the centre of the city.
What airport is best to fly into Arab?
A flight to Arab means landing at HSV. Jump off the plane, grab your baggage and you’ll be 48 kilometres from downtown.
How many airlines fly to Arab?
There are 5 air carriers connecting Arab with 12 airports from all over the globe.
Which airlines fly to Arab?
The majority of flights to Arab are operated by Delta Air Lines. The most preferred route departs from Fairlie-Poplar Historic District, and Delta Air Lines flies this route the most often.
How many nonstop flights are there to Arab?
Flying to a new place is much simpler when there aren’t any stopovers involved. If you’re jetting off to Arab, the fantastic news is that there are 177 direct flights every week.
Where are the most popular flights to Arab departing from?
The most popular flights to Arab set off from Atlanta, Charlotte and Dallas airports.
How long is the flight to Arab Airport?
Which city you depart from determines how much of the in-flight entertainment you’ll get to see. From Atlanta to Arab, the average flight time is 57 minutes. From Washington it’s roughly 2 hours and 14 minutes, and from Dallas it’s 1 hour and 44 minutes.

How to get through airport security fast when flying to Arab?
The secret is to be well prepared before you reach the security gate. That way, you’ll be stepping onto that plane to Arab in next to no time. Follow these helpful tips and get your holiday off to a terrific start:

  • Your boarding pass and passport will need to be inspected by airport security personnel. Have them easily accessible so you don’t hold up the line.
  • Time to strip down. Well kind of. Your belt, jacket, keys and other items in your pocket, like your earphones, will need to go on a tray through the X-ray machine. Make the whole process faster by removing them before your turn.
  • Electronic devices like laptops and phones will also have to go on a tray for inspection. Don’t worry though, you’ll be back online soon enough.
  • Any liquids or gels, such as perfume or hand cream, that you want to bring on board need to be in containers no larger than 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ters). Also, they all must fit inside a quart-size (one litre), clear zip-lock bag.
  • Slip-on shoes are a clever footwear choice as you’re less likely to be required to remove them when passing through security. Big boots and heavier-style shoes are often subjected to additional screening.
  • Sharp items such as knives and scissors can’t be taken on board. They’ll be seized at security, so pack them in your checked suitcase.
